Hird boosts mobile crane hire capability with new Liebherr

Hird has added significantly to the capacity of its mobile crane hire service with the purchase of a Liebherr LTM1060 3.1 all-terrain crane.

The new mobile crane has a maximum safe working load of 60 tonnes and delivers industry-leading lifting capability in areas were space is restricted.

Hird Managing Director Phil Hird, pictured above left, with the mobile crane’s driver, Craig Jessop, said: “The Liebherr LTM1060 3.1 mobile crane has the latest advanced features that enhance safety as well as lifting flexibility and productivity.

“We can do more for our clients, in less time and in ways that are much less likely to cause less disruption to their operations. It’s an exciting addition to our mobile crane hire service.”

High load capacity

The three-axle LTM 1060-3.1 is designed to provide particularly high load capacities and long boom systems for a relatively compact mobile crane.

It has Liebherr’s award-winning VarioBase system. This uses a sophisticated load limiter system to allows each outrigger to be extended to different lengths while maintaining impressive work ranges.

Hird’s mobile crane operator can concentrate on the lift knowing that VarioBase will ensure the crane is being used safely at all times.

Confined space operation

Phil Hird said: “Thanks to VarioBase, we can lift loads with the Liebherr LTM1060 3.1 in a tightly confined space, where otherwise a larger crane operated further from the lifting point might have been needed.”

Fast and smart set up and derigging systems, plus sophisticated wireless remote control, add to the productivity, precision and safety of lifting with Hird’s new mobile crane.

The Liebherr LTM1060 3.1 booms from 10.3 metres up to 48 metres. With the addition of a lattice jib, maximum tip height reaches 63 metres.

Two-piece remote control unit

Another significant advantage is the ability to start up and then operate the crane from a two-piece remote control unit, giving Craig, our crane driver, the opportunity to set up and control lifts from the most advantageous position, away from the cab.

Hird also operates a 100 tonne Grove GMK4100L all-terrain mobile crane.

Joins 100 tonne mobile crane

The four axle GMK4100L has a 60-metre main boom and can lift up to 1.6 tonnes at a radius of 48 metres. Like the Liebherr, Hird selected the crane for its flexibility and productivity working in confined areas.
